Laura Bassett
Former Professional footballer and England International
- BBC, BT & Sky Sports pundit. Worked as a co-commentator at 2019 and 2023 FIFA Women’s World Cups
- 63 England caps – Played at two World Cups and three European Championships
- Bronze medalist at 2015 FIFA Women’s World Cup
- Former clubs: Arsenal, Chelsea, Notts County, Birmingham City, Leeds Carnegie and Australian W-League club Canberra United
- Coaching credentials: UEFA Level 3, FA Youth Award Module 1 and Talent Identification Level 2
- BSc Sport & Exercise Sciences
